Output 70a1647709acd46f266620da95d7771562686f4bf051bb46460cc9c242f5f594:2

value
2602040
script pubkey
OP_0 OP_PUSHBYTES_32 6b59d5a70fb510cc67ab2deeb73c8230bb48286888d5cbe089bb9b8d7a256314
address
bc1qddvatfc0k5gvceat9hhtw0yzxza5s2rg3r2uhcyfhwdc6739vv2q9r3pss
transaction
70a1647709acd46f266620da95d7771562686f4bf051bb46460cc9c242f5f594
spent
true